V2X Inc
Overview
Senior Embedded Engineer role at V2X Inc. Develop, design, test, and support embedded software and hardware for security and intrusion detection systems.
Responsibilities
Develop strategies to execute team work
Design, develop, and support solutions for embedded Linux and ARM
Provide technical expertise and recommendations in assessing new project releases and initiatives to support and enhance existing embedded systems
Write and assist with software documentation and testing procedures
Work with QA and Testing departments to ensure quality
Qualifications
BS in EE, CE, CS, or relevant equivalent
7+ years of full-time embedded software development
Experience programming C/C++
Experience programming embedded processors such as STM32, ARM7/9, Cortex M0/M4
Knowledge of Embedded Linux, RTOS, and Bare-metal operating systems
Linux kernel development using Yocto and driver development in C/C++
Proficient with test equipment such as serial-data analyzers, oscilloscopes
Experience with protocols RS485, USB, TCP/IP OSI networking
Knowledge of client-server communication
Solid experience with version control tools: Eclipse, Subversion, GIT, Atmel Studio, Kinetis Design Studio, JIRA
Experience moving a product through FIPS certification
Pcb and schematic design in Altium is a plus
Solidworks knowledge is a plus
Supervisory / Budget Responsibilities
2+ years in lead embedded engineering
